It is only two years since the US Navy received its first new carrier onboard delivery aircraft. David Isby reports on its progress
In a milestone for the US Navy’s new carrier onboard delivery (COD) aircraft, the Bell-Boeing CMV-22 Osprey has achieved initial operational capability. “The CMV-22’s maiden deployment with Carrier Air Wing 2 and the carrier USS Carl Vinson team is an operational success, giving me the confidence necessary to make the declaration,” said RADM Andrew Loiselle, then director of air warfare, Office of the Chief of Naval Operations on February 18.
